Call NumberNS-484Datecirca 1892SummaryA group of cowboys rides in a dirt arena during a performance of Buffalo Bill's Wild West Show at Earl's Court in England. The man in the right center foreground wears dark, sheepskin chaps. Most of the men wear cowboy hats and have long, coiled ropes hanging from their saddles.Physical Description1 photoprint : black and white ; 7 x 9 cm (2 1/2 x 3 1/2 in.) on album sheet 18 x 23 cm (7 x 9 in.)Born-Digital or AnalogAnalogSubjectWild west showsCowboysBuffalo Bill, 1846-1917Buffalo Bill's Wild West ShowCollectionPhotographs - Western HistoryRelated MaterialImage File: ZZR700105484Type of MaterialPhotographic printsDigital Version Created FromSalsbury collection, Buffalo Bill's Wild West Show, album 2 (A.R.
